    DEF Guage Repurpose?

    Since I have the weight loss kit on my truck, I was wondering if I could use the Def Gauge to read the fuel in my aux tank in the bed.

    Would this be possible, or are there any problems this could cause to the ECM?

    Re: DEF Guage Repurpose?

    The DEF tank level sensor reports to the BCM, and that information is sent to the DEF gauge stepper motor via the CAN data bus.

    See the information below from the attached gauge pack description.

    In addition to this, the tuner has programmed the DEF gauge to read full.

    DEF GAUGE: The diesel exhaust fluid (DEF) gauge indicates the level of DEF in the DEF tank to the vehicle operator.

    The instrument cluster circuit board controls this gauge based on cluster programming and a bus message received by the cluster.

    This bus message is based upon a hard-wired input received by the Body Control Module (BCM) from the DEF level sending unit located in the DEF tank.

    The DEF gauge is a stepper motor design unit that receives battery current on the instrument cluster electronic circuit board through the fused ignition switch output (run-start) circuit whenever the ignition switch is in the ON or START positions.

    The cluster is programmed to move the gauge needle back to the low end of the scale after the ignition switch is turned to the OFF position. The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C) electronic circuitry controls the gauge needle position.

    The BCM continually monitors the DEF tank-sending unit to determine the fuel level in the fuel tank.

    The BCM then sends the proper electronic fuel level message to other electronic modules in the vehicle over the Controller Area Network (CAN) data bus.
